Do you know how/where to look for one on your car? Be sure to check anything that connects to the intake side of the engine. That is where is sucks in air, and that is where a leak can be a real issue. Do you have any idle problems? Searching at idle? those, too, are pretty good indicators of a leak, though a leak doesn't always appear at idle either. Those little vacuum tubes (the small rubber hoses) go all over the place so the leak could also be a ways away from the engine itself. Keep that in mind. The leak could be at the other end.
